Having a training habit goes a long way toward being healthy. But even if you train, you need to eat right. Eating healthy doesn’t have to be difficult. Just remember to keep it clean! Try not to binge on high-calorie junk food. Keep in mind that what and how much you eat highly influences your health.
Keeping a few principles in mind will make eating clean easy. Focus on a protein-rich and whole-foods diet. Consider starchy carbohydrates that are also high in fiber, like whole grains, oats, rice, quinoa and lentils instead of simple sugars and sweets. Think about adding in nuts, seeds and avocados to fuel your body with healthy fats. Make sure you drink plenty of water when you train. Aim for 2-3 liters (2-3 quarts) per day. Following these basic guidelines will help you improve upon the results you achieve when you train.
